WebThe seed coat often contributes to the maintenance of dormancy by physically impeding the passage of water and gases to and from the embryo, by chemically inhibiting germination, and by mechanically restricting the growth of the embryo. WebMay 4, 2024 · Seeds are diverse. Pine ( Pinus, a gymnosperm and thus neither a monocot nor eudicot) has multiple (five or more) cotyledons. Some plants like orchids (Orchidaceae, a monocot) do not have developed embryo and even endosperm in seeds; their germination depends on a presence of symbiotic (mycorrhizal) fungus.
